Ex-D Date

The ex-dividend or distribution date is a crucial concept to understand in the world of finance. It refers to the date when a buyer of a stock is not entitled to the upcoming declared dividend or distribution. This is because the buyer will not be a holder of record. The ex-d date is typically two clearing days before the record date, which is set by the exchange where the stock is listed. It is important to be aware of this date when making investment decisions, as it can affect the overall return on investment.
